SIMON GATES WILL
Simon Gates was born in New England.  He followed
the leading edge of the movement of people west
until his death in Union County, Ohio, in late 1828 or 
early 1829.  This will gives some idea of what a 
"common" person owned in the early 1800's and how
he managed to make a living.  To sell his corn crop
when not near a market, he made corn whiskey.  In 
Friendship,  Allegany County, New York Simon had
opened the first public house.  When he died he had
10 gallons of whiskey.
